Abstract | The computation of direct CF asymmetries in charmless B decays at next-to-next-to-leading order (NNLO) in QCD is of interest to ascertain the short-distance contribution. Here we compute the two-loop penguin contractions of the current-current operators Q(1,2) and provide a first estimate of NNLO CP asymmetries in penguin-dominated b -> s transitions.
